Solon was founded in 2010 by three long-time friends around a kitchen table in Freetown, Sierra Leone. While our institutional architecture has since scaled to cover over nine countries across Africa and beyond, that founding spirit of collegiality has continued to permeate not only Solon, but also the portfolio companies we have co-founded and the partnerships we have created.

Elizabeth Littlefield
Investment Committee Member,
Senior Partner at West Africa BlueElizabeth is a member of the Solon Capital Partners Investment Committee and is the Senior Partner of West Africa Blue.
She has led organizations in emerging markets in the public, private and multilateral sectors for three decades with a focus on sustainability, climate finance, and economic empowerment. She Chairs the Board of M-KOPA, the leading pay-as-you-go solar company in Africa, is a Senior Adviser at the Pollination Group, and serves on the boards of several environmental and mission-driven organizations operating in developing countries.
Elizabeth served as President, CEO, and Chair of OPIC, now renamed the US International Development Corporation (DFC), from 2010 to 2017. From 1999 until 2010 she was a Director at the World Bank and CEO of CGAP (Consultative Group to Assist the Poor). Prior to that, Elizabeth was a Managing Director at JP Morgan, where she led emerging markets capital markets for Europe, the Middle East, and Africa. She lived and worked in West Africa in the late ‘80s and helped local communities establish several start-up microfinance institutions in The Gambia, Mali, Senegal, Mauritania, Rwanda, and Burundi.
